summaryrefslogtreecommitdiff
path: root/platform/lang-impl/src/com/intellij/ide/impl/ProjectViewSelectInTarget.java
diff options
context:
space:
mode:
Diffstat (limited to 'platform/lang-impl/src/com/intellij/ide/impl/ProjectViewSelectInTarget.java')
-rw-r--r--platform/lang-impl/src/com/intellij/ide/impl/ProjectViewSelectInTarget.java18
1 files changed, 10 insertions, 8 deletions
diff --git a/platform/lang-impl/src/com/intellij/ide/impl/ProjectViewSelectInTarget.java b/platform/lang-impl/src/com/intellij/ide/impl/ProjectViewSelectInTarget.java
index 8902939c1de5..b510dc98bf1f 100644
--- a/platform/lang-impl/src/com/intellij/ide/impl/ProjectViewSelectInTarget.java
+++ b/platform/lang-impl/src/com/intellij/ide/impl/ProjectViewSelectInTarget.java
@@ -1,5 +1,5 @@
/*
- * Copyright 2000-2009 JetBrains s.r.o.
+ * Copyright 2000-2014 JetBrains s.r.o.
*
* Licensed under the Apache License, Version 2.0 (the "License");
* you may not use this file except in compliance with the License.
@@ -55,12 +55,13 @@ public abstract class ProjectViewSelectInTarget extends SelectInTargetPsiWrapper
select(myProject, selector, getMinorViewId(), mySubId, virtualFile, requestFocus);
}
+ @NotNull
public static ActionCallback select(@NotNull Project project,
- final Object toSelect,
- @Nullable final String viewId,
- @Nullable final String subviewId,
- final VirtualFile virtualFile,
- final boolean requestFocus) {
+ final Object toSelect,
+ @Nullable final String viewId,
+ @Nullable final String subviewId,
+ final VirtualFile virtualFile,
+ final boolean requestFocus) {
final ActionCallback result = new ActionCallback();
@@ -86,7 +87,8 @@ public abstract class ProjectViewSelectInTarget extends SelectInTargetPsiWrapper
if (requestFocus) {
projectViewToolWindow.activate(runnable, false);
- } else {
+ }
+ else {
projectViewToolWindow.show(runnable);
}
@@ -96,7 +98,7 @@ public abstract class ProjectViewSelectInTarget extends SelectInTargetPsiWrapper
@Override
@NotNull
- public Collection<SelectInTarget> getSubTargets(SelectInContext context) {
+ public Collection<SelectInTarget> getSubTargets(@NotNull SelectInContext context) {
List<SelectInTarget> result = new ArrayList<SelectInTarget>();
AbstractProjectViewPane pane = ProjectView.getInstance(myProject).getProjectViewPaneById(getMinorViewId());
int index = 0;